Nearby Stops:
130 Lynnwood City Center Station
- 24 minutes171132.9 miles away
- 39 minutes10185
130 Lynnwood City Center Station
- 24 minutes171132.9 miles away
- 0 minutes3524EMany Seats Available< 1 stop away
No scheduled service at this time for: